Advantages of Cylindrical Crucibles

The main raw material for preparing cylindrical crucibles is aluminum oxide (Al₂O₃ >99.3%), alumina crucible the maximum working temperature is 1750°C, making it an ideal choice for high-temperature applications. We use recrystallized aluminum oxide in the production of high-purity alumina crucibles because this material has excellent thermal shock resistance, which benefits from its large grain size. High-purity alumina crucibles exhibit considerably strong resistance to chemical attack due to the absence of a glassy phase that determines corrosion resistance.

Instructions for Use of Alumina Crucibles

1. Before use alumina crucible, check for cracks, chips, or damage.

2. Alumina crucible thermal shock resistance is limited. Slowly heat and cool (recommended ≤5°C/min) to prevent cracking due to thermal stress.

3. Avoid hydrofluoric acid, concentrated sulfuric acid, strong alkalis (such as molten NaOH), and fluorides at high temperatures, as they may corrode the alumina crucible.

4. Use highly reactive metals (such as sodium, lithium, etc.) or melts with low oxygen partial pressure with caution, as reactions may be triggered.

5. Ensure uniform temperature distribution in the heating device (such as a muffle furnace) and provide a flat support for the bottom of the alumina crucible.

6. Reducing atmospheres (H₂, CO) may affect performance; confirm the crucible's suitability before use.

Alumina Crucible

  • Slip casting moulding: Inject the prepared slurry into the gypsum mold and let it stand for a period of time to allow the gypsum mold to absorb moisture. The slurry forms a uniform body on the inner wall of the mold.

  • Injection moulding: Inject a slurry containing paraffin into a metal mold at a certain temperature and pressure, and after the body cools and solidifies, perform demolding to prepare ceramic bodies.

  • Extrusion moulding: Suitable for long tube products, the powder is extruded into shape through an extruder.
